❄️🏔️ What do glaciers mean to you? On this first-ever World Day for Glaciers, we’re reflecting on the stories glaciers tell — shaping landscapes, ecosystems, and human history. At the Whyte Museum, the MELTDOWN: A Drop in Time exhibit, featuring the photographic works of Jim Elzinga and Roger Vernon — presented by Guardians of the Ice — brings the evolving story of glaciers to life through art and photography. This exhibit invites visitors to witness change, reflect on impact, and deepen their connection to these landscapes. At the heart of the MELTDOWN exhibition is the knowledge that we need to see ourselves as part of an interconnected web of living relationships. Knowing ourselves in this way will teach us how to act for the good of all of us and all of life, says Jim Elzinga, Photographer and Founder, Guardians of the Ice. At Pursuit’s Columbia Icefield experience, we are honoured to help visitors engage with the glacier in a meaningful way, ensuring they leave with a deeper appreciation for its significance and the responsibility we share in their stewardship. Later this year, select prints from the MELTDOWN exhibit will move to the Glacier Gallery at the Columbia Icefield Centre —operated by Parks Canada in partnership with Guardians of the Ice — where guests will have the opportunity to engage with these powerful stories at the edge of the Icefield itself. Whether through guided interpretation or immersive storytelling, we invite visitors to connect with these incredible landscapes and reflect on their place in the world around us. You can visit The MELTDOWN exhibition at the Whyte Museum until April 13. Nightrise: Indigenous Stories on the Mountain ✨ A mountaintop transformed by light, sound, and Indigenous storytelling. That's Nightrise! A captivating nighttime experience at the Banff Gondola. Created in collaboration with the Stoney Nakoda Nation and Moment Factory, this immersive experience invites you to rediscover Sulphur Mountain’s summit under the moon and stars. Nightrise weaves together vibrant multimedia, captivating soundscapes, and authentic Indigenous stories to create a truly immersive and unforgettable experience. Nightrise is a celebration of culture and a testament to the power of storytelling. This winter you can explore the "Wonders of the Sky" and rediscover Sulphur Mountain's summit beneath the moon, learn about the Stoney Nakoda people's deep connection to the land, and experience the beauty of the Canadian Rockies in a new way. "Nightrise tells the story about the Stoney winter moons to local along with international folks who are visiting the area," says Cherith Mark, Stoney Translator at the Stoney Education Authority. “I believe this is a great opportunity for visitors and guests to hear the sound and language of the area.” Visit the Banff Gondola to let the magic of the night ignite your senses. ➡️ https://lnkd.in/eTyYwcfQ

Today, alongside Fairmont Jasper Park Lodge, Rocky Mountaineer, Jasper Brewing Company and Maligne Range Distilling, we are pleased to collectively commit an upwards of $5.5 million to support Jasper’s recovery. Under the guidance of Banff Canmore Foundation and Jasper Community Team Society, this initiative will provide direct funding for community-driven recovery efforts, ensuring that Jasper remains a vibrant, thriving hub for residents, local businesses and visitors alike. This commitment is built on the bedrock of collaboration and a sense of shared responsibility. Together, we are investing in Jasper’s future, ensuring it remains strong, welcoming and full of possibility for years to come. Press Release: https://lnkd.in/gHnEtqpu
